Jennifer van Heerde-Hudson writes in Sex, Lies and Politics (2019) that the average voter in her research thought 18% of UK government spending went on aid, and wanted it cut to 9%.
The actual spend was 1.7%.
Overseas aid: 64% should be reduced
Welfare benefits: 31%
Environment: 25%
